Same sound, different spelling - tuée / tuer

Say them out loud and nothing separates them: tuée and tuer carry the same recorded pronunciation, \tɥe\. Grammar is what tells them apart: one is anoun, the other averb, so most sentences will only accept one of them. They share most of their letters but differ in 2 positions.
